Key foreign assistance trends in the past decade include growth in development and humanitarian aid, … The U.S. Constitution parcels out foreign relations powers to both the executive and legislative branches. It grants some powers, like command of the military, exclusively to the president and others, like the regulation of foreign commerce, to Congress, while still others it divides among the two or simply does not … See more The periodic tug-of-war between the president and Congress over foreign policy is not a by-product of the Constitution, but rather, one of its core aims. The drafters … See more Article I of the Constitution enumerates several of Congress’s foreign affairs powers, including those to “regulate commerce with … See more The political branches often cross swords over foreign policy, particularly when the president is of a different party than the leadership of at least one chamber of Congress. The following issues often spur conflict between … See more The president’s authority in foreign affairs, as in all areas, is rooted in Article II of the Constitution.
